Address

DEpBb7qnAw7t7bcKy6csXsamSYFPF32XFS

1.65827925 DGB
0.01 USD

Confirmed
Total Received1.65827925 DGB0.01 USD
Total Sent0 DGB0.00 USD
Final Balance1.65827925 DGB0.01 USD
No. Transactions1

Transactions

DQNL8drXKcC44TpHzW7iWcyyZDRHJUaP6g69.65828925 DGB6.82 USD0.59 USD
 
DEpBb7qnAw7t7bcKy6csXsamSYFPF32XFS1.65827925 DGB0.16 USD0.01 USD×